| I wanted to take this to a party I was going to, so I quadrupled the recipe, put it in an 8x8" glass pan and microwaved it for about 5 1/2 minutes. It turned out great!! You probably could cut it into serving sizes and freeze it like the Mock Danish. Thanks for a GREAT recipe!!
